一般来说mysql有三种删除数据方式: 1. delete(常用) 2. truncate(慎用) 3. drop 以上三种方式都可以删除数据,但是使用场景是不同的。 从执行速度来说: drop > truncate >> DELETE 深入底层来说: 一、DELETE ...
一 DROP : drop table table name 删除表全部数据和表结构,立刻释放磁盘空间,不管是 Innodb 和 MyISAM 二 TRUNCATE truncatetable table name 删除表全部数据,保留表结构,立刻释放磁盘空间 ,不管是 Innodb 和 MyISAM 三 DELETE delete from table name where 带条件的删除,表结构 ...
2020-04-02 17:35 0 807 推荐指数:
一般来说mysql有三种删除数据方式: 1. delete(常用) 2. truncate(慎用) 3. drop 以上三种方式都可以删除数据,但是使用场景是不同的。 从执行速度来说: drop > truncate >> DELETE 深入底层来说: 一、DELETE ...
1、drop table drop 是直接删除表信息,速度最快,但是无法找回数据 例如删除 user 表: drop table user; 2、truncate table truncate 是删除表数据,不删除表的结构,速度排第二,但不能与where一起使用 例如删除 user 表 ...
在 MySQL 中有三种删除数据的方式, 分别是 delete、drop 和 truncate。这三种方式用起来简单,但是背后的原理和注意事项估计大部分开发人员并不清楚,下面我就来讲解以下原理以及注意事项。 delete Delete 是数据库 DML 操作语言,在删除数据的时候只会删除 ...
最新版本Mysql 5.7.19三种安装方式手册 标签: mysqlmysql安装 2017-07-28 19:36 1295人阅读 评论(1) 收藏 举报 分类: mysql(1) 版权声明 ...
一、备份的目的 做灾难恢复:对损坏的数据进行恢复和还原需求改变:因需求改变而需要把数据还原到改变以前测试:测试新功能是否可用 二、备份需要考虑的问题 可以容忍 ...
目录 三种方式部署MySQL 1、yum方式部署MySQL 1.1 清除残留 1.2 下载yum源 1.3 安装yum源 1.4 查看仓库 1.5 安装yum管理工具 ...
SQL的三种连接方式分为:左外连接、右外连接、内连接,专业术语分别为:LEFT JOIN、RIGHT JOING、INNER JOIN 内连接INNER JOIN:使用比较运算符来根据指定的连接的每个表都有的列的值来进行匹配连接,如果对应的列值不存在,则连接的所有表对应的该列值都不会 ...
一、备份的目的 做灾难恢复:对损坏的数据进行恢复和还原 需求改变:因需求改变而需要把数据还原到改变以前 测试:测试新功能是否可用 二、备份需要考虑的问题 可以容忍丢失多长时间的数据; ...